A leading defense contractor in Plymouth seeks a Training and Competency Coordinator to enhance the skills of the Submarine Commissioning Group. This vital role includes developing and delivering training courses, collaborating with experts, and ensuring compliance with documentation requirements.
Candidates should have a background in training development and a Level 3 qualification in a relevant discipline.
The position offers competitive compensation and a range of benefits including a matched pension scheme and generous holiday allowance.
